    Steve Martin, the multi-talented and award-winning actor, comedian, musician and author, will make his debut for a special one-night-only engagement. One of America's beloved performers, Martin, his banjo and the Steep Canyon Rangers will give the audience an unforgettable evening filled with laughter and music from his latest release, The Crow: New Songs for the Five-String Banjo.
